Jazz, blues and nostalgia, by Sjaak Roodenburg.

We have a historic musical lucky bag in The Palace; this programme features Blossom Dearie, Julie London, the Flemish bard Zjef Vanuytsel who sings about his childhood’s town, which has become a ‘dorp vol venijn’ (a town full of venom). Billie Holiday comforts us (‘Weep no more’).

From the early days of jazz, you’ll hear the ‘jazzologist supreme’ and multi-instrumentalist Boyd Senter featuring guitar genius Eddie Lang in the smiling ‘Just so-so’.

And from the same musical universe, you’ll hear the New Orleans clarinet player, Johnny Dodds featuring piano player Tiny Parham.

Following suit, the humourous Animal Crackers, and their album ‘band zonder stekkers’ (band without plugs)

Furthermore, you’ll hear the duo Johnny & Jones (‘The fletter the plete’) André Claveau, Wim Sonneveld in English (‘Fly me to the moon’), the Metropole Orkest, Melody Gardot and Raphael Gualazzi give new life to ‘the bare necessities’ from ‘Jungle Book’.

And finally, we’ll focus on the death of a woman who built a copy of the Eiffel Tower in her living room, but gained fame making music: Phylis McGuire, the last of the famous McGuire Sisters.
